Evolution of Mechanical Behaviors and Microstructure of Tianjin Binhai Cohesive Soil during Freeze-Thaw Cycles

The variation of soil structure and mechanical damage caused by freeze-thaw cycles results in degradation of engineering properties and engineering geological problems, such as deformation, cracking, and even project accidents.
